H3-EIDs makes sense for assigning to nodes that provide services. But I forget 
if you wanted to allocate an H3-EID to a moving vehicle. Because as the EID 
moves, the H3 hexagon can change even the H3-ID is from resolution 16. Unless 
you want to scope the mobility and when the vehicle moves, you assign a new 
H3-EID. I hope you don't do thw latter or you lose the EID-mobility features 
LISP has (or maybe don't need it in this case).
